Web22 mrt. 2024 · With the release of the Matter 1.0 specification in November 2024, the following end device types are supported: Lighting and Electrical (e.g. smart bulbs, switches, and plugs) HVAC Controls (e.g. smart thermostats) TVs and Media Devices Blinds and Shades Security Sensors (e.g. motion sensors and alarms) Door Locks 3. … WebI believe your former use case scenario with node-matter acting as a server to allow devices from Node-RED to be used in the Google Home ecosystem will probably be the most common use case scenario today (e.i. enable users to trigger devices via voice control on their Google Nest smart speaker and smart display products or from the Google …

Web27 jan. 2024 · The first Matter specification, Matter 1.0, only supports a few categories of smart home devices, and only basic functions are available, like on / off; lock / unlock; motion / no motion; brighten...
